Ok... the problem WAS the battery. The main fuse was fine.
The guy at Battery's Plus, where I got the new one, tested the old one and while it showed in pretty good shape to start, when put on a load... it went straight to ZERO cranking amps. He said that he had never seen that before. So unless the problem is my tender (which is doubtful), the problem was the lack of use that this bike gets... so the battery just crapped out even though it was on the tender. Bottom line... ride!
